About Quantitative Ratings

Morningstar Quantitative Ratings for Stocks are generated using an algorithm that compares companies that are not under analyst coverage to peer companies that do receive analyst-driven ratings. Companies with quantitative ratings are not formally covered by a Morningstar analyst, but are statistically matched to analyst-rated companies, allowing our models to calculate a quantitative moat, fair value, and uncertainty rating.

Company Profile

Kuraray Co Ltd manufactures and sells specialty chemicals, fibers, and resins. The firm organizes itself into six segments based on product type. The Vinyl Acetate segment, which generates the majority of revenue, sells plastic films and resins for use in the food packaging and electronics industries. The Isoprene segment sells isoprene chemicals, thermoplastic elastomers, and liquid rubber. The Functional Materials segment sells dental materials, while the Textile segment sells fibers for cement and concrete, as well as industrial products for automobiles and hook-and-loop fasteners for clothing. The other two segments are Trading and Other.
